Slow Cooker French Dip Recipe

Preparation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 8 hours
Total Time: 8 hours 10 minutes
Course: Main Course
Cuisine: French
Servings: 6 servings
Calories: 450 kcal

Ingredients 

Main Ingredients

  • 3 pounds beef chuck roast
  • 1 packet onion soup mix
  • 1 can beef broth
  • ½ cup soy sauce
  • 1 cup water
  • 6 rolls French rolls

Instructions 

  1. Place the beef chuck roast in the slow cooker.
  2. Sprinkle the onion soup mix over the roast.
  3. Pour the beef broth, soy sauce, and water over the roast.
  4. Cover and cook on low for 8 hours.
  5. Remove the roast from the slow cooker and shred the meat with two forks.
  6. Return the shredded meat to the slow cooker and stir to combine with the juices.
  7. Serve the meat on French rolls with a small bowl of the juices for dipping.
